In many households across Africa, the kitchen is the heart of the home. It is where families gather to cook, share meals, and create memories. However, behind the warmth and comfort of the kitchen lies a silent tragedy that often goes unnoticed - kitchen fires. Every year, countless kitchen fires break out in homes across Africa, resulting in loss of property, injuries, and even fatalities. These fires are often caused by simple but dangerous factors such as unattended cooking, faulty appliances, and improper handling of flammable materials. One of the main reasons behind kitchen fires in Africa is the lack of proper education and awareness about fire safety. Many people are unaware of the basic safety measures that can prevent kitchen fires, such as never leaving cooking unattended, keeping flammable objects away from heat sources, and having a fire extinguisher within reach. In addition to the lack of fire safety knowledge, another contributing factor to kitchen fires in Africa is the use of open flames for cooking. While traditional cooking methods such as using open fire stoves or charcoal grills are common in many African households, they pose a significant fire hazard if not properly monitored. The consequences of kitchen fires in Africa are devastating. Families lose their homes and belongings, and lives are forever changed by the trauma and loss caused by these preventable disasters. Furthermore, the financial burden of recovering from a kitchen fire can be overwhelming for many families who are already struggling to make ends meet. It is crucial for communities, governments, and non-profit organizations to come together to raise awareness about fire safety and provide resources to prevent kitchen fires in Africa. By promoting education, providing access to safe cooking technologies, and implementing fire safety regulations, we can work towards reducing the incidence of kitchen fires and protecting our communities.
